Arabashiri is the first sake that comes out after the new mash is squeezed.

Junmai Daiginjo Revolution Neo
Sake is separated from the mash in a centrifugal separator without pressure, giving it a mellow aroma and graceful taste with no cloying flavors,
Sake degree +2.5
Rice polishing ratio 40
Alcohol content 16%.
